‘Department of Government Efficiency’ gets verification checkmark on X, asks users to send cover letters via DM

Newly created account of the proposed Dept. of Government Efficiency gets verified on X, asks users to send cover letters via direct message.

The newly created X account for the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E) has been verified with a grey verification checkmark, usually only reserved for government organizations and officials.

The newly created and verified account posted Thursday that they will be accepting “super high-IQ small-government revolutionaries willing to work 80+ hours per week on unglamorous cost-cutting,” going on to say “If that’s you, DM this account with your CV. Elon & Vivek will review the top 1% of applicants.”

The Department of Government Efficiency was first announced by President-Elect Donald Trump in a statement on Tuesday. Trump nominated billionaire businessman Elon Musk and former Republican presidential candidate Vivek Ramaswamy to lead the department.

The proposed department is not currently in existence, though, because establishment of any new federal department requires formal approval from Congress.
